How does your Therapist compare?

Number of Therapists in Hamilton County, IN

900+

Average cost per session

$135

Therapists in Hamilton County, IN who prioritize treating:

93% Anxiety
88% Depression
74% Relationship Issues
73% Trauma and PTSD
73% Self Esteem
69% Stress
68% Coping Skills

Average years in practice

12 Years

Top 3 insurances accepted

75% BlueCross and BlueShield
69% Anthem
61% Aetna

How Therapists in Hamilton County, IN see their clients

78% In Person and Online
22% Online Only

Gender breakdown

83% Female
16% Male
1% Non-Binary
